Overview:
The Resort Outlet Chef has an overall responsibility for the efficient and effective running of the kitchen and food production outlets, ensuring operating costs are minimized.
Responsibilities:
* Responsible for the execution of all Omni Hotel and company policies/procedures, ensuring that all services provided achieve the established standards within the agreed budgetary controls.
* To assist the Executive Chef in budgeting i.e. food cost/payroll/etc. When agreed, control all overheads/achieve food cost budget throughout the oncoming year/report all variances from actual budget with the reasons and recommendations for remedial action.
* Advise theExecutive Chef on all matters relating to the kitchen area and ensure ahigh standard of cleanliness and hygienic practice throughout the kitchen.
* Ensure guestsatisfaction with the smooth and effective running of the day-to-day operation.
* To maintaincontrol of the standards for purchasing and receiving items.
* Work closelywith the storeroom manager and food and beverage controller to establish and maintain control of the standards for purchasing and receiving items.
* To test andevaluate products for quality, paying particular attention toyield/holding qualities/market price/wastage usage of leftovers.
* Constantly inspect all food service sections during service time to ensure that the correct standards are maintained.
* Responsible forcontrol of equipment and scheduling maintenance.
Qualifications:
* Customer Service, prior admin experience preferred.
* Associates degree or higher preferred in Culinary Arts.
* Kn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, Delphi or similar programs, Excellent organizational skills
* Clear, positive, energetic communication skills.
* Minimum 5 years at an Executive Sous Chef or Sous Chef level management position of a 4-star establishment or higher.
* Serve Safe certified food manager
* Ability to stand for entire shift
* Ability to lift/push/pull up to 50 lbs.
